The Ultimate Buying Guide: Choosing Safe Dishwasher Detergent
Keeping your dishes sparkling clean without bringing harsh chemicals into your home is important. Choosing the right dishwasher detergent means looking beyond just a clean plate. This guide helps you find safe, effective options for your kitchen.
Key Features to Look For
When shopping, certain features signal a safer and better-performing detergent. Pay attention to these essentials:
- Phosphate-Free Formula: Phosphates harm waterways. Safe detergents skip these chemicals entirely.
- Chlorine Bleach-Free: Chlorine can damage some dishware finishes and release strong fumes. Look for oxygen-based cleaning power instead.
- Enzyme Power: Enzymes are natural proteins that break down tough food messes like starches and proteins. They work well even at lower water temperatures.
- Biodegradable Ingredients: This means the ingredients break down naturally after they go down the drain.
- Scent Options: Many people prefer unscented detergents to avoid fragrances, which can sometimes irritate skin or cause headaches.
Important Materials: What’s Inside Matters
The ingredients list tells the whole story of safety. A good, safe detergent avoids many common harsh chemicals. Here are the materials you want to see—or avoid:
Materials to Seek Out:
- Plant-Derived Surfactants: These are the cleaning agents derived from coconut or corn. They create the suds that lift grease.
- Citric Acid or Sodium Citrate: These help soften water and prevent spots, offering a natural shine.
- Natural Mineral Fillers: These ingredients help the powder or gel hold its structure safely.
Materials to Avoid:
- Phosphonates: These are chemical replacements for phosphates but can still cause environmental issues.
- Artificial Dyes: Dyes serve no cleaning purpose; they only add color.
- Harsh Preservatives (Parabens): These are often used to extend shelf life but are best avoided in food-contact cleaning products.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
The quality of your detergent directly affects your dishes and your machine. Good detergents clean well; poor ones leave residue.
Quality Boosters:
- Hard Water Performance: If you have hard water, look for detergents specifically formulated with water softeners. These prevent white, chalky film from building up on glasses.
- Concentration: Highly concentrated formulas often require less product per load, which can mean better cleaning power per ounce.
Quality Reducers:
- Too Much Filler: Detergents loaded with cheap fillers might not dissolve completely. This leaves a gritty residue on the bottom of your dishwasher or on your silverware.
- Improper Storage: Keep pods or powders sealed tight. Moisture causes them to clump, reducing their effectiveness in the machine.
User Experience and Use Cases
How you use the detergent impacts your results. Consider your lifestyle when selecting the format.
Format Choices:
- Pods/Packs: These offer the ultimate convenience. You just toss one in. They are pre-measured, reducing waste.
- Powder: Powder is often the most economical choice. You can measure exactly what you need, which is great if you often run half-loads.
- Gel: Gels dissolve quickly, which is helpful for faster wash cycles. However, some gels contain more unnecessary fillers.
Best Use Case: If you regularly eat off fine china or have stainless steel appliances, choose a gentle, dye-free formula. If you are running a heavy-duty cycle after a large holiday meal, you might need a powerful enzyme-based option.
10 FAQs About Safe Dishwasher Detergent
Q: Are “natural” detergents always safer?
A: Not always. The term “natural” is not strictly regulated. Always check the ingredient list for phosphates or chlorine, even on products labeled as natural.
Q: Why do my glasses look cloudy after washing?
A: Cloudiness usually means one of two things: either the water is too hard (mineral deposits) or the detergent is leaving a film. Try using a rinse aid or switching to a detergent better suited for hard water.
Q: Can I use regular dish soap in my dishwasher?
A: No. Regular dish soap creates too many suds. These suds overflow the machine, potentially causing a big, soapy mess in your kitchen floor.
Q: Do I need a rinse aid if I use a safe detergent?
A: A rinse aid helps water sheet off the dishes faster, leading to faster drying and fewer spots. It is usually not required for cleaning, but it greatly improves the finish.
Q: How do I know if my detergent is truly biodegradable?
A: Look for certifications on the packaging from recognized environmental groups, or check if the label explicitly states that the surfactants and cleaning agents break down quickly.
Q: Should I use a pod or a powder?
A: Pods are easier and less messy. Powder lets you customize the amount you use for smaller loads, saving money.
Q: What is the role of enzymes in detergent?
A: Enzymes act like tiny scissors. They cut up stubborn food like dried oatmeal or egg yolk so the water can wash them away easily.
Q: Does a safe detergent clean as well as a harsh one?
A: Modern, safe detergents clean very effectively due to advanced enzyme technology. They often work just as well, especially if you pre-scrape your dishes lightly.
Q: Is it okay if the detergent smells like vinegar or lemon?
A: If the scent comes from essential oils (like real lemon oil), it is usually fine. If it is a synthetic “fragrance,” it might irritate sensitive users.
Q: How should I store my detergent pods?
A: Store them in a cool, dry place away from children and pets. Keep the container tightly sealed to prevent moisture from dissolving them prematurely.
